Many ceramics contain a mixture of ionic and covalent bonds between atoms.
In general ceramic fibers consist of both metallic and non metallic.
Usually they are metal oxides that is compounds of metallic elements and oxygen but many ceramics especially advanced ceramics are compounds of metallic elements and carbon nitrogen or sulfur.

A ceramic capacitor is a fixed value capacitor where the ceramic material acts as the dielectric it is constructed of two or more alternating layers of ceramic and a metal layer acting as the electrodes the composition of the ceramic material defines the electrical behavior and therefore applications.
A ceramic is an inorganic nonmetallic solid generally based on an oxide nitride boride or carbide that is fired at a high temperature.
Most ceramic coatings are electrically nonconductive making them excellent insulators have a significantly higher level of abrasion resistance than most metals and are capable of maintaining their integrity under severely elevated temperatures.

Industrial ceramics are commonly understood to be all industrially used materials that are inorganic nonmetallic solids.
Ceramics may be glazed prior to firing to produce a coating that reduces porosity and has a smooth often colored surface.
Some elements such as carbon or silicon maybe considered ceramics ceramic materials are brittle hard strong in compression and weak in shearing and tension.
Ceramic material is an inorganic non metallic often crystalline oxide nitride or carbide material.
They withstand chemical erosion that occurs in other materials subjected to acidic or caustic environments.
